#2e0c51 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e0c51 is composed of 18% red, 4.7%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.2% cyan, 85.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 269.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 18.2%. #2e0c51 color hex could be obtained by blending #5c18a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#2e0c51 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e0c51 has RGB values of R:46, G:12,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.68. Its decimal value is 3017809.
